Who's selling your digital data? California offers tools to protect online privacy
Briefly

If you visited a Planned Parenthood in the continental United States in the past few years then the company Near Intelligence, a data broker, probably knew it and may have sold that information to anti-abortion activists.
For the first time this year California requires data brokerscompanies that knowingly collect and sell consumer's data to third partiesto report if they collect location data.
